The optical wavelength services market in Indonesia is essential for high-speed data transmission. This technology supports the growing demand for data-intensive applications and services. Telecom providers are expanding their optical wavelength services to meet the bandwidth requirements of enterprises and consumers.
The optical wavelength services market in Indonesia is primarily driven by the growing demand for high-speed, high-capacity data transmission. Key drivers include the expansion of data centers, the need for faster internet connections, and the growth of cloud services, which require robust optical wavelength services for efficient data transport.
The optical wavelength services market in Indonesia faces obstacles in the form of high deployment costs and the need for extensive network expansion. The challenge is to make these high-speed services economically viable for businesses.
The COVID-19 pandemic had a relatively modest impact on the Indonesia optical wavelength services market. The demand for high-speed and reliable data transport remained consistent, as businesses and individuals relied on digital connectivity for remote work, education, and entertainment. Optical wavelength services continued to be a crucial component of Indonesia`s telecommunications infrastructure.
Prominent players in the Indonesia Optical Wavelength Services market include Telkom Indonesia, Indosat Ooredoo, and XL Axiata. These telecom operators play a vital role in offering optical wavelength services to cater to the growing demand for high-speed and reliable connectivity.

Export potential enables firms to identify high-growth global markets with greater confidence by combining advanced trade intelligence with a structured quantitative methodology. The framework analyzes emerging demand trends and country-level import patterns while integrating macroeconomic and trade datasets such as GDP and population forecasts, bilateral import–export flows, tariff structures, elasticity differentials between developed and developing economies, geographic distance, and import demand projections. Using weighted trade values from 2020–2024 as the base period to project country-to-country export potential for 2030, these inputs are operationalized through calculated drivers such as gravity model parameters, tariff impact factors, and projected GDP per-capita growth. Through an analysis of hidden potentials, demand hotspots, and market conditions that are most favorable to success, this method enables firms to focus on target countries, maximize returns, and global expansion with data, backed by accuracy.
By factoring in the projected importer demand gap that is currently unmet and could be potential opportunity, it identifies the potential for the Exporter (Country) among 190 countries, against the general trade analysis, which identifies the biggest importer or exporter.
